Memorandum on Funding for the Korean Peninsula Development Organization

December 24, 1998

Presidential Determination No. 99-09

Memorandum for the Secretary of State

Subject: Use of $12 Million in Economic Support Funds for a U.S. Contribution to the Korean Peninsula Development Organization (KEDO)

Pursuant to the authority vested in me by section 614(a)(1) of the Foreign Assistance Act of 1961, as amended, 22 U.S.C. 2364(a)(1) (the "Act"), I hereby determine that it is important to the security interests of the United States to furnish up to $12 million in funds made available under Chapter 4 of Part II of the Act for assistance for KEDO without regard to any provision of law within the scope of section 614(a)(1). I hereby authorize furnishing of this assistance.

You are hereby authorized and directed to transmit this determination to the Congress and to arrange for its publication in the Federal Register.

William J. Clinton
